## Break-Glass Access: Fernweld Firmware Channel

This page covers emergency access to the Fernweld device-firmware update channel when normal signer approval is unavailable. Break-glass use must be logged in the release journal and reviewed at the next channel audit. To activate, open the sealed recovery profile on the offline workstation and run the channel-unlock utility. When the utility prompts for credentials, supply the recovery passphrase recorded immediately below this paragraph.

strongbox words: kasok-rusvan-queneth-holok

Meeting Notes — Courier Change Review

Following last week's missed pick-up at the Grenfold site, we are switching from Larkspur Express to Ombry Freight effective Monday. The coordinator will brief the new driver on dock access and timing. All transfers resume the standard two-signature release. The courier hand-over instruction reads as follows:

drop instructions, hahip-badug: the quenox ralath courier leaves the kaseth fraiel rusiel tameth belys istdor ralion giliel ledger at gate 7830 under passcode 165413

## TICKET-4417: Signature check failing on thumbnail queue workers

The Framepress thumbnail generation queue began rejecting worker bundles after last night's deploy. Verification fails with a key mismatch; the workers still trust the retired key from the previous rotation. No evidence of tampering — checksums on the artifacts match the build record. Fix is to update the worker trust store and redeploy. For the reviewer's reference, the signing key currently in production is below.

release key, taduf-yajef: bky13_uGiieNoy5KKUY

### Using `tailhook`, the internal log CLI

New folks on the Drossfield platform team: `tailhook` is our internal CLI for tailing service logs across the Cobblewick clusters. Install it from the internal package index, then run `tailhook init` to generate your local config. Filters support service name, severity, and region; start narrow, as unfiltered tails will flood your terminal. The CLI authenticates to the log gateway over mTLS, and streaming requests must be signed with the key below.

deploy key for kagup-bawig: bky9_ZMq28eTw9